Buying Guide: Key Considerations When Choosing White Felt By The Yard
- Material composition: Pure wool, wool blends, and synthetic felts each offer distinct textures, drape, and durability. Pure wool tends to be more plush and less prone to pilling, while acrylic or polyester felts can be more affordable and color-stable.
- Thickness and weight: Thicker felts (around 1.8–2.0 mm) provide structure for sturdy decorations and appliqués; lighter felts (1.4–1.6 mm) cut easily and drape well for garments or delicate crafts. Consider the project’s required stiffness.
- Size and layout: Large single-piece sheets minimize seams, which is ideal for banners or wall hangings. Smaller yard segments are better for wearable pieces or patchwork projects.
- Color accuracy: Screen color variations can occur; review color swatches or multiple product photos when matching whites or near-whites for layered designs.
- Cutting and finish: Edges may vary; some brands provide smooth edges, while others require edge finishing. For intricate shapes, ensure the material cuts cleanly with your chosen cutting tool.
- Durability and care: Look for felts that resist fraying and maintain color after handling, washing, or exposure to light. Wool blends may require gentler care, while synthetic felts can be more durable in high-use projects.
- Project fit: Align thickness, sheet size, and material composition with your intended use—whether décor, toys, costumes, or sewing projects—to maximize longevity and appearance.
